Resonator fiber optic gyro using the triangle wave phase modulation technique
Authors:Diqing Ying  Zhonghe Jin
Institution:Department of Information Science & Electronic Engineering, Zhejiang University, 38 Zheda Road, Hangzhou, Zhejiang 310027, China
Abstract:Based on the Sagnac effect, resonator fiber optic gyro (R-FOG) has potential as a high accuracy inertial rotation sensor. An R-FOG based on the triangle wave phase modulation technique is proposed in this paper. The slope of the demodulation curve near the resonance dip is found to affect the ultimate sensitivity of the gyro. In order to maximize the slope of the demodulation signal, the parameters of the triangle wave are analyzed. By employing Fourier series and the method of field overlapping, the relationship between the demodulation signal and the resonance frequency deviation is analyzed. The optimum values for the modulation frequency and phase modulation index are obtained. And the relationship between the carrier component and the phase modulation index under analysis in this paper shows that the triangle wave phase modulation technique is more advantageous than the traditional modulation technique in reducing the noise induced by backscattering.
